CHANGES: Rd 03 vs Essendon
Well we won ( unconvincingly to be sure) and ,given the disruptions of the preparation, I reckon the selectors will be looking for continuity and a settled side as far as possible. Kossie was selected originally so, despite his stupidity, a place will be found for him because his pace , and hopefully ability to snag a goal, will be invaluable against Essendon. ANB will probably be the unfortunate out. Jackson looked raw and inexperienced because he is raw and inexperienced. In a normal season ,if he was debuting now , he would at least have had a few Casey games behind him. We definitely lacked a strong marking forward so Weid will get another chance. Smith produced a couple of shockers but the fact we won and he has had an even longer break than others will probably get him another game. If not, Oscar is the logical replacement. I don't see the Smith forward experiment happening. Tmac must lift. IN Kossie, Weid OUT ANB Jackson.
